Sublette County is located on the west side of the Continental Divide in western Wyoming, southeast of Jackson Hole, Yellowstone and Grand Teton National Parks. This rural setting has approximately 6,000 residents and is over 80% public land.

The origins of the Green River, headwaters of the Colorado River, are located in northern Sublette County. Of the animals, deer and antelope outnumber the residents by 10 fold and are commonly seen year round. Elk, mule deer, antelope, wolves, moose, grizzly, black bear, big horn sheep and many other wildlife species, including a wide variety of birds, call Sublette County home. The heart of Sublette County, a high mountain valley, is set at 7,000 feet elevation. The rivers, streams, and 1,300 plus lakes along with the wildlife and towering mountains truly make Sublette County a unique destination.

The county is flanked on three sides by mountain ranges; the Wind River Range to the east, the Gros Ventre Range to the northwest, and the Wyoming Range to the west. Two wilderness areas are nestled in these mountain ranges, the Bridger Wilderness and the Gros Ventre Wilderness. The Bridger Wilderness boasts the highest mountain in Wyoming, Gannett Peak at 13,804 feet. These wilderness areas, along with the rest of the Bridger Teton National Forest offer nature at her pristine best. Remember when visiting them, "leave only footsteps, take only pictures."
